#e7a5bf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e7a5bf is composed of 90.6% red, 64.7%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.6% magenta, 17.3%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 336.4 degrees, a saturation of 57.9% and a lightness of 77.6%. #e7a5bf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cf4b7f.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

Shades and Tints of #e7a5bf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030102 is the darkest color, while #fcf2f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e7a5bf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c8c4c6 is the less saturated color, while #fd8fba is the most saturated one.
